Brown Butter Toffee Cookie Recipe

Sharing an easy Brown Butter Toffee Cookies recipe (perfect for your cookie swaps).
Prep Time30 minutes
Cook Time10 minutes
Total Time40 minutes
Course: Desserts
Cuisine: Cookies
Keyword: brown butter toffee cookies
Servings: 30
Calories: 202kcal

Equipment

  • Baking sheet
  • Parchment paper
  • Medium saucepan
  • Mixer
  • Ice cream scoop

Ingredients

  • 2 1/2 cup flour
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 2 tsp cream of tartar
  • 1/2 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1 cup unsalted butter browned
  • 1 1/4 cup brown sugar
  • 1/2 cup white granulated sugar
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tbsp plain greek yogurt
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 1/3 cup toffee pieces 1/3 cup for topping

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ees and prepare a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• In a medium saucepan, cook butter over medium heat while whisking constantly. The butter will begin to foam, and eventually start to turn brown at the bottom of the pan.
  • Once the butter begins to brown, transfer immediately to a stand mixer fitted with a paddle attachment. Let cool for 5 minutes.
  • Add sugars and mix until combined.
  • Then, add egg, egg yolks, greek yogurt and vanilla extract.
  • Add dry ingredients and mix until just combined.
  • Stir in 1 cup of toffee pieces.
  • Using a medium ice cream scoop, place cookies on baking sheet and bake for 8-10 minutes, or until the edges of the cookies begin to turn golden brown.
  • Take cookies out and immediately sprinkle with remaining 1/3 cup of toffee pieces.
